More and more of life is lived through the digital screens that individuals carry with them nearly all the time. Digital life often merges with the whole of life, offering an opportunity to reconsider how we study human health and behavior in its natural context and time course. It is increasingly difficult to imagine any attempt to assess the time course of thoughts, feelings, behaviors or health without access to information obtained from digital media. To make this previously invisible record of life visible, technology now allows researchers to passively and unobtrusively capture, analyze and visualize everything that appears on digital screens. This is called the screenome, the unique record of life experiences and actions that constitute physical, psychological, social, and behavioral life on the screens of an individual’s digital devices. Screenomics is the science of the screenome. With Screenomics, we seek a greater understanding of the development, time course, causes, and correlates of human health, and to develop personalized, precision interventions to improve health and well-being.
